Facing an insurance dispute can be frustrating. It often involves complex procedures and legalese that can leave you feeling overwhelmed. However, by following a clear step-by-step guide, you can confidently navigate this process and maximize your chances of a favorable outcome.
- Initially, carefully review your insurance policy documents to understand your benefits. Identify the specific terms that apply to your dispute and any relevant restrictions.
- Next, gather all essential documentation, including police reports, invoices, and emails with the insurance company.
- Meticulously document every interaction you have with the insurance company, noting dates, times, names of representatives, and the details of conversations. This documentation will be invaluable if your dispute progresses to a higher level.
- Furthermore, consider consulting an insurance attorney or advocate. They can provide expert guidance on your rights and options, and help you develop a strong case.
Remember, resilience is key when dealing with insurance disputes. Remain organized, keep detailed records, and advocate for your rights.
Securing Your Insurance Claim: Strategies for Success
Submitting an insurance claim can feel like a daunting task, but with the right strategies, you can maximize your chances of a successful outcome. First and foremost, carefully review your policy documents to grasp your coverage limits and any specific requirements for filing a claim. Next, immediately report the incident to your insurer, providing them with all necessary details in a clear and concise manner. Assemble evidence to support your claim, such as photographs, repair estimates, or witness statements.
During the claims process, maintain open communication with your adjuster, answering their inquiries promptly and truthfully. Be prepared to discuss the settlement amount if you believe it is inadequate. Remember, patience and persistence are key to finalizing your claim successfully.
Navigating Insurance Claims: How to Avoid Common Pitfalls
Submitting an insurance claim can seem like a daunting task, but understanding the process and avoiding common pitfalls can ensure a smooth experience. First, carefully review your policy documents to clarify your coverage limits and obligations. Next, promptly document the claim to your insurer, providing all necessary details about the incident. Be prepared to provide supporting evidence, such as photographs or repair estimates.
- Stay clear of exaggerating the damages to your claim.
- Keep a detailed record of all communications with your insurer.
- Collaborate with the insurance adjuster throughout the investigation.
By following these tips, you can navigate the insurance claims process with certainty and avoid potential issues.
